I asked a friend to pray and asked others to pray with me for you. Then I went to the Word to seek the mind of God for my needs of comfort and hope. I happen to be reading and studying the conversion of Paul. And as you well know our Lord has his ways to speak to his own in the most unusual ways and through the most unusual verses.

 

Paul, after the Lord appeared to him in the road to Damascus, he is lead by the hand into Damascus. For three days he was blind, and did not drink or eat anything. In Damascus there was a disciple named Ananias. The Lord called to him in a vision, ÒAnaniasÓ. ÒYes, Lord,Ó he answered. The Lord told him Go to the house of Judas on Straight Street and ask for a man of Tarsus named Saul, for he is praying. In a vision he has seen a man named Ananias and place his hands on him to restored his sightÓ

 

What caused me such a comfort, hope and delight is the fact that our Lord and Father cares so much for his called ones that once he takes over the control of our lives, His loving eyes are over us and His ears are thoughtful to our prayers.

 

Dear Paul, once blinded by religion and self-confidence is now blind and scared and does not know what is next in his altered life. What a better time to pray and fast than when you are confused. What a better time to experience the loving care of the God who has called you to be His servant. For he has not adopt us only to give as a name. He has adopt us Òas we areÓ with our infirmities talents and sorrows. We are totally his responsibility. We are the sheep of his pasture. We are bought with a high price. With the very life and blood of his beloved Son our Lord Jesus. So we can pray confidently knowing that he cares for us more than we care for ourselves. And we do pray in faith but never trusting either our faith or our prayers but in the work of atonement of our Lord Jesus in our behalf.

 

May it said of us by our Lord Himself as he sends help. ÒGo, for he is prayingÓ. I for one come to you my dear Nathaniel as send by God to encourage you and pray for you together with you seeking to know afresh the unlimited grace of our lord who has called you from birth to this very day.
